How do I fix Safari's 'This connection is not private' error for medical and financial sites on my iMac?

Recently not able to sign into Medical sites (ex Anthem & Bristol Hospital Patient Portal) and Financial sites (ex. Experian etc) I am able to sign in with username, password and 6 digit code sent via text but the screen goes black with a message: "This connection is not private This website may be impersonating "secure-gateway...." to steal your personal or financial information. You should go back to previous page."

I contacted Anthem support and was told that they are having problems with Safari. My bank told me the same thing and to use Chrome instead. I have Norton360 and Lifelock installed - the same error message appears when the VPN is both on or off. This started after the last system update. What can I do if anything on my Imac to correct this issue? Will appreciate any and all feedback!
